    Big group on this course: roadbike any day. Draft is king here. You have to push harder on the climb, but the downhill is free :) Also the tarmac bit after the downhill has some sections that go up with 4%, that will really set you back if you are running a gravel rig.

      @@thewattlife Hard one, and differs from rider to rider I guess. I you are at the top of C cat and can hold those watts for the whole 20km I would say the gravel bike is the best option since I think you gain more on the gravel than you lose on the tarmac. This will certainly work if two or more very strong riders take off and can draft eachother on tarmac. For all others I think a roadbike is the better choice since the blob on the tarmac gives them more advantage to draft and gain speed together.
